Government decleared outbreak of laser fever

Nigeria government decleared outbreak of laser fever in the country late last month after a record of over 100 cases were recording within six months, as at 2012 there was a massive outbreak of over 623 cases including 70 deaths. In Edo State 30 cases were recorded in January alone at Etsako-west local government, the infected ones are currently at irrua specialist hospital receiving treatment.
